Potential Application of Renewable Energy Sources in the Island of Hainan, China

Pages 251-258 | Published online: 18 Jun 2008
 

Abstract

In the world, tremendous progresses have been made for renewable energy technologies. They are anticipated to replace the traditional fossil fuels in the not too distant future to meet the growth of the global energy demand and environmental problems relating to fossil energy utilization. Hainan Island is facing many energy and environmental problems because of the sudden increase of human activities and rapid economic development. It is necessary and urgent to engage in research on the sustainable energy supply systems in Hainan. This article analyzes the current energy situation of Hainan province, investigates the potential renewable energy sources in the island, and the remaining issues with regard to energy policy and economic barriers are discussed.
